A Michelin-starred restaurant located outside London is seeking a talented and driven Pastry Sous Chef to join its award-winning brigade.
The Role
- Support the Head Pastry Chef in leading the pastry section.
- Create and deliver exceptional desserts, petits fours, breads and pastry items to Michelin-star standards.
- Assist with menu development.

How to prepare for a job interview at SMYTH & CO LUXURY CONSULTANTS LTD
✨Know Your Pastry Techniques
Brush up on your pastry techniques and be ready to discuss them in detail. The interviewers will likely want to know about your experience with different types of desserts, breads, and pastries, so be prepared to share specific examples of your work.
✨Showcase Your Creativity
Bring along a portfolio or photos of your best creations. This is a great way to visually demonstrate your skills and creativity. Discuss the inspiration behind your dishes and how you can contribute to menu development at the restaurant.
✨Understand Michelin-Star Standards
Familiarise yourself with what it takes to achieve and maintain Michelin-star standards. Be ready to talk about your understanding of presentation, flavour balance, and the importance of consistency in high-end dining.
✨Ask Insightful Questions
Prepare thoughtful questions to ask the interviewers about their pastry section and the restaurant's vision. This shows your genuine interest in the role and helps you gauge if it's the right fit for you.
